Judges 15:10
"Then the Philistines went up, encamped in Judah, and spread themselves in Lehi."
Key Reflection
This verse describes the Philistines' invasion of Judah, symbolically representing an external threat or spiritual challenge that seeks to undermine the community. The spread into Lehi (a place often associated with deception) foreshadows how such threats can infiltrate and affect even those who consider themselves secure.
